Ken Griffin founded Citadel, one of the world’s largest and most successful hedge funds. Starting his trading career from his Harvard dorm room at a young age, Griffin quickly developed a keen sense for markets and built Citadel into a global powerhouse with billions in assets under management. Known for his quantitative and technology-driven strategies, Griffin has also made headlines for significant philanthropic contributions, supporting causes in education, the arts, and public institutions. Over the years, he has earned recognition as one of the preeminent figures in modern finance.

Ken Griffin's Q2 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2025, Ken Griffin held 15,819 positions worth $576B, up 9.2% from $527B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 27% of the portfolio.

Ken Griffin withdrew a net $29.1B in Q2 2025, closing 3,524 positions and reducing 5,141 holdings. Its most notable exit was Kroger, an estimated $558M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 3.3% of assets, up from 2.9%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Consumer Discretionary.

Against the trend, Ken Griffin opened a new position in Walmart Inc worth $401M.

  • Ken Griffin's largest Q2 2025 buy was Walmart Inc: 4,099,492 shares worth $401M.
  • Ken Griffin added most to NVIDIA in Q2 2025, an estimated $820M increase.
  • Ken Griffin's biggest Q2 2025 reduction was Charles Schwab, cutting an estimated $1.64B.
  • Ken Griffin fully exited Kroger in Q2 2025, selling an estimated $558M.
  • Ken Griffin's ten largest holdings make up 27% of its $576B portfolio in Q2 2025.
  • Ken Griffin opened 1,459 new positions and closed 3,524 in Q2 2025.
  • Ken Griffin's portfolio value rose 9.2% quarter-over-quarter to $576B.

Based on Citadel Advisors's 13F filing for Q2 2025, filed 14 Aug 2025.
